Mechanical design

The thermostats consist of 2 parts:

  • Front panel with electronics, operating elements and built-in room temperature sensor.
  • Mounting base with power electronics.
  • The rear of the mounting base contains the screw terminals.
  • The base fits on a square conduit box with 60.3 mm fixing centers.
  • Slide the front panel in the mounting base and snap on.

Engineering notes

  • Device address: The device address of each RDF302… was assigned to “1“ (factory setting). If necessary, engineer/installer can change the address value through the parameter P81.
  • Baud rate: The Baud rate is selectable. Four options, 4800 bps, 9600 bps, 19200 bps and 38400 bps, are available for the RDF302… adapting into the Modbus network (19200 bps is default).
  • Parity: The parity can be set to none, odd or even (even is default).
  • Note:: Once you made any changes on the baud rate or parity, you must reset the power before the changes become effective. To reset the power, you can consider by opening the front panel out of the mounting plate and snap it back

Mounting and installation

Mount the room thermostat on a recessed square conduit box with 60.3 mm fixing centers. Do not mount on a wall in niches or bookshelves, behind curtains, above or near heat sources, or exposed to direct solar radiation. Mount about 1.5 m above the floor

Mounting
Mount the room thermostat in a clean, dry indoor place without direct airflow from a heating / cooling device, and not exposed to dripping or splash water. In case of limited space in the conduit box, use mounting bracket ARG70.3 to increase the headroom by 10 mm.

Wiring

  • See Mounting Instructions M3079 enclosed with the thermostat.
  • Comply with local regulations to wire, protection and earth the thermostat.
  • The device has no internal fuse for supply lines to fan and actuators. To avoid risk of fire and injury due to short-circuits, the AC 230 V mains supply line must have a circuit breaker with a rated current of no more than 10 A.
  • Properly size the cables to the thermostat, fan and valve actuators for AC 230 V mains voltage.
  • Use only valve actuators rated for AC 230 V.
    The wiring cross section used for power supply (L, N), fan/relays (Qx) and 230 V outputs (Yx -N) must be adapted to the preceding overload protection elements (max 10A) under all circumstances. Comply under all circumstances with local regulations.
  • Cables of SELV inputs X1-M / X2-M: Use cables with min 230 V insulation, as the conduit box carries AC 230 V mains voltage.
  • Inputs X1-M or X2-M: Several switches (e.g. summer / winter switch) may be connected in parallel. Consider overall maximum contact sensing current for switch rating.
  • Isolate the cables of Modbus communication input +, – and REF for 230 V.
  • No cables provided with a metal sheild.
  • Disconnect from supply before opening the cover.

Commissioning notes

Applications: The room thermostats are delivered with a fixed set of applications. Select and activate the relevant application during commissioning using one of the following tools:

  • Local DIP switch and HMI
  • Modbus commissioning tools

Set the DIP switches before snapping the front panel to the mounting plate, if you want to select an application via DIP switches. All DIP switches need to be set to “OFF” (“remote configuration”), if you want to select an application via commissioning tools. After power is applied, the thermostat resets and all LCD segments flash, indicating that the reset was correct. After the reset, which takes about 3 seconds, the thermostat is ready for commissioning by qualified HVAC staff. RDF302.B does not have input X1 and X2.

Display “NONE”: If the “NONE” displays on the LCD, it means that the DIP switches was set to OFFOFF for remote configuration, but the application had not yet assigned to the device. The application can be set by commissioning tools via the RS485 Modbus. Each time the application is changed, the thermostat reloads the factory setting for all control parameters, except for baud rate (P68), parity (P70) and zone addresses (P81)!

Control parameters: The thermostat’s control parameters can be set to ensure optimum performance of the entire system. The parameters can be adjusted using

  • Local HMI
  • Modbus commissioning tools

Control sequence: The control sequence may need to be set via parameter P01 depending on the application. The factory setting for the 2-pipe application is “Cooling only”; and “Heating and Cooling” for the 4-pipe application.

Compressor-based application: When the thermostat is used with a compressor, adjust the minimum output ontime (parameter P48) and off-time (parameter P49) for Y11/Y21 to avoid damaging the compressor or shortening its life due to frequent switching.

Calibrate sensor: Recalibrate the temperature sensor if the room temperature displayed on the thermostat does not match the room temperature measured (after minimum 1 hour of operation). To do this, change parameter P05.

Setpoint and range limitation: We recommend to review the setpoints and setpoint ranges (parameters P08…P12) and change them as needed to achieve maximum comfort and save energy.

Technical data

Connection terminals

  • L, N Operating voltage AC 230 V
  • Q1 Control output “Fan speed 1 AC 230 V”
  • Q2 Control output “Fan speed 2 AC 230 V”
  • Q3 Control output “Fan speed 3 AC 230 V”
  • Y11,Y21 Control output “Valve” AC 230 V (N.O., for normally closed valves), output for compressor or output for electrical heater
  • X1, X2 1) Multifunctional input for temperature sensor (e.g. QAH11.1) or potential-free switch
  • Factory setting: X1 = Operating mode switchover contact X2 = External sensor (function can be selected via parameter P38/P40).
  • M 1) Measuring neutral for sensor and switch
    • + RS485 Modbus connection
    • – RS485 Modbus connection
    • REF RS485 signal / common ground (Differential common)
  • 1) RDF302.B does not have inputs X1, X2 and M.
